System components:

MSI 970a-g43
FX-4350
2x 4GB DDR3 RAM

GPUs:
6x GTX 1060 3GB
1x GTX 1080ti

PSUs:
1x Seasonic Focus PLUS 850W (secondary)
1x EVGA G2 850W (secondary)
1x XFX 550W (primary, powers the motherboard+CPU+drives)
(All graphics cards are powered by the same PSU that powers their riser, if one is used.)

OS: Windows 7 x64



I am attempting to get the following configuration to work:

(Slots ordered by increasing distance from the CPU)
PCIe x1:
One powered riser to a 1060 (powered by the EVGA)

PCIe x16:
One powered riser to a 1060 (in every case that the system booted, this card in this slot was used for the display, as is expected) (powered by the XFX)

PCIe x1:
One powered riser to a 1060 (powered by the EVGA)

PCIe x16:
The following 4-to-1 splitter, with 3x 1060s and 1x 1080ti installed:
https://www.amazon.com/Ubit-Riser-Adapter-Powered-Extension/dp/B0746H1KY3/
The 1080ti and 2x 1060s powered by the Seasonic, the last 1060 by the EVGA.




Each time I attempt to boot with all 7 cards connected, no graphics output is shown on the monitor.

Even more confusing, after reaching a stable configuration with 6 cards (6 can seemingly be reached with any combination of cards and risers), and attempting to boot with a 7th card connected, something gets munged. When I undo the addition of the seventh card, I find that I can no longer boot with 6 cards, a configuration that had just previously worked. Clearing CMOS at this point, does not help.

I find that I can only boot again with 6 cards after going back to 5 cards, clearing CMOS, booting to Windows with those 5 cards, shutting down, and then adding the 6th card before booting once more.



Previous stable configuration, before attempting to install the 1080ti (again, in order of increasing distance from the CPU):

PCIe x1:
One powered riser to a 1060 (EVGA)

PCIe x16:
One 1060 installed directly onto the motherboard (XFX)

PCIe x1:
BLOCKED by the card installed in the previous slot.

PCIe x16:
The aforementioned 4-to-1 splitter was used with 4x 1060s. (All of which worked flawlessly.)
3 powered by the Seasonic, 1 powered by the EVGA.


Additional notes:

I've tested each of the graphics cards, risers, and PSUs individually. The BIOS for this old board is the latest available (with no settings for 4G decoding or PCIe link speed).

I do not believe that the 4-to-1 splitter itself is the problem, as it still works with 4 cards connected to it.

I've been stumped on this for quite some time now, so I'm about ready to accept that 6 cards is as far as I can expect to push this motherboard. Any advice is greatly appreciated!

I can think of 2 possibilities.

Power is always suspect. Three smallish PSUs is probably not the best way to go.

The other is PCIe lane sharing. Most mobos share PCIe lanes when multiple slots are in use.
The first PCIe x16 slot probably can't use all 16 lanes when the second x16 slot is also in use.
Maybe the adapter needs all 16 lanes to be avalable to do a x4,x4,x4,x4 split.
Check the mobo documentation for lane assignment.
